Try NowNEW DELHI: Indian Institute of Technology, Kharagpur has released the official notification of GATE 2022 today, August 1, 2021, on the official website. All GATE 2022 exam dates have been released along with the brochure. The authorities will start the GATE 2022 application process from August 30, 2021. The last date to submit the GATE application form 2022 is September 24, 2021.
The authorities have released the GATE 2022 eligibility criteria, exam pattern, syllabus, and all other information along with the official brochure at the official website - gate.iitkgp.ac.in .

GATE 2022: Major changes
This year, IIT Kharagpur will conduct GATE 2022 for 29 subject papers . Two new subject papers namely - Naval Architecture & Marine Engineering (NM) and Geomatics Engineering (GE) have been added for GATE 2022.
IIT Kharagpur has expanded the GATE eligibility criteria 2022. As per the revised eligibility criteria, BDS and MPharm candidates can also appear for the GATE 2022 exam .
About GATE exam
Graduate Aptitude Test in Engineering (GATE) is a national examination conducted jointly by Indian Institute of Science (IISc) Bangalore and seven Indian Institutes of Technology (IITs) for admission to postgraduate courses in the participating institutes. GATE scorecards are also used for PSU recruitments.
